    We’ve recently moved from flat rate shipping, to this live rate. However have just found out only GBP is supported, meaning customers are not being offered any royal mail shipping (under free amounts) at checkout.

    I can see theres an upcoming pro version which does, is there any support or way to get this now? Otherwise we would have to undo all of the new live shipping work.

    If I understand correctly, you’d like to have a support for other currencies than GBP. Indeed, we offer that in the PRO versions of our Live Rates plugins. There’s no walk around for our free plugin to be multicurrency compatible.
